the function v (r)can be used to find the volume of air inside a basketball given it radius what does v(r) represnet

The notation V(r) actually gives the volume of air inside the basketball.  V(r) is volume as a function of radius, r  It can be written as:  V(r) = 4/3πr³  So, for any value of r, we can get the volume V.  For, example, when r = 7cm  we can say;  V(7) = 4/3 x 22/7 x 7³ = 1437.33 cm³

A student in a statistics class asks students in a long lunch line about their opinions about the school cafeteria. The sample t
Paladinen [302]

Answer:

The correct option is;

D. Biased

Step-by-step explanation:

A sampling method in which the members of the sample are not representative of the population, such that some members of the population have a higher or lower probability within the sample which is indicative that not all members of the population are sampled

A biased sample is a non random sample and the can lead to misleading data conclusion

In the question, the sampling of student opinion about the school cafeteria among students who are on the lunch line and so prefer the school cafeteria leaves out the portion of the population that get their lunch from alternative sources.
